Greenhouse Software | NYC | Onsite/Full time

Greenhouse is helping companies get better at recruiting. Founded in 2012, we have grown to more than 100 employees and have more than 600 customers, some of which are the best known tech brands in industry. Our customers love Greenhouse: http://bit.ly/1IOuB6U

In December 2014 we raised a $13.6M Series B and we've devoted this year to scaling our business, driving product innovation, and growing market share.

Engineering has been, and will continue to be, a huge part of Greenhouse's early success. This team releases features multiple times per week and empowers engineers to have a direct impact on our business. And we're hiring!

Here's a glimpse at who we want to hire:

Full Stack Software Engineers: you'll own entire features and work with Javascript, Angular and Ruby on Rails

Security Engineer: you'll manage our security program and use tools like Burp, Kali and Metasploit to hack new features before they go to prod

Senior Software Engineer - Infrastructure: you'll primarily work on Greenhouse's architecture, building out our inhouse PaaS on top of AWS and engineering micro-services using Ruby

Solutions Engineer: 70% of your work will be contributing production code to build APIs and Webhooks. 30% of your time will be spent working directly with our customers and partners

Rhumbix is a mobile platform designed to increase construction productivity and safety. We are the first company to use crew telematics to capture field data in real-time from worker's smartphones. The result is safer job sites, a reduced administrative burden, and more time at the work face.

RethinkDB - www.rethinkdb.com - Mountain View, CA - C++ hackers We're making it dramatically easier for the world to shift to realtime apps with a new database access model -- instead of polling the database for changes, the developer can tell RethinkDB to continuously push updated query results to applications in realtime. About the company: Founded in 2011 and located in San Francisco right next to Caltrain, Postmates is transforming the way local goods move around a city by enabling anyone to get any product delivered in under one hour. Our revolutionary urban logistics and on-demand delivery platform connects customers with local couriers, who purchase and deliver goods from any restaurant or store in a city. With the largest on-demand delivery fleet in the country, we currently operate in 26 cities across the country and continue to expand each month. We built an API that allows Postmates to power delivery for any company, which has led to partnerships with Starbucks, Chipotle, McDonalds, and more.
